Ravens Insider: Running back Bernard Pierce agrees to 4-year deal
The Ravens and third-round draft pick Bernard Pierce agreed to terms Thursday morning, according to multiple reports, leaving second-round draft pick Courtney Upshaw and sixth-round draft pick Tommy Streeter as the team's only unsigned 2012 draft picks.
